The Theatre Program of the Department of Performing & Visual Arts offers the arts major with a theater emphasis, various minors in theatre and opportunities for all students on the UW-Platteville campus to participate in play production.
Within the theatre emphasis, students choose courses from play production (acting, directing, stagecraft, etc.), dramatic literature and theatre history. A student planning to teach may be certified through this program as a theatre specialist with the Wisconsin Department of Public Instruction.
Many students elect theatre courses as part of their liberal arts enrichment programs. Such work is often related to vocational or recreational interests. Theatre provides an excellent second major or minor for fields such as radio/television, English, speech or music.
